Holoscope
Holoscope is
- the circle of the information holon in which knowledge federation is the square
- the correction of an epistemological error; answer to the question "How should we see the world?", and "What should knowledge be like?" Instead of trying to compose a jigsaw puzzle-like "reality picture" (and ignoring all that fails to fit in), we create a multiplicity of views, using all potentially relevant data. The goal is to see the whole from all sides, and in correct proportions – to be able to attain a correct gestalt.
- Science extended our field of vision well beyond what was possible to see by the naked eye. The microscope and the telescope (etc.).
